When Michelle Holmes of Bloomington, Indiana, found out she was having twins, she sought the care of maternal-fetal medicine specialists at Community Health Network. Holmes was admitted to Community Hospital North at 26 weeks gestation so her babies, who were diagnosed with twin-to-twin transfusion syndrome, could be monitored on a regular basis. After seven weeks as an inpatient, Holmes delivered two beautiful baby girls. She is grateful to the staff at Community for treating her not just as a patient, but as a person.
